Étude Arts is an independent management agency built on experience, fuelled by integrity, and emboldened by the possibilities open to artists and the arts in the twenty-first century.

Étude Arts offers flexible, personalized service underpinned by the authority, expertise, and vision of its founder, Bill Palant. Having guided the careers of some of the world’s most accomplished classical musicians, Bill Palant approaches the culture and industry of classical performance with skill and discernment, combining – like any great artist – distinguished technique with creative flair.

Étude Arts embodies a commitment to the development of exceptional artistry at every level of the profession. Bill Palant is dedicated to the holistic success of both performer and presenter: to health and well-being, to dynamic growth and career longevity, to progressive business practice, and to outstanding performance on a global stage.

Étude Arts celebrates Aryeh Nussbaum Cohen, Countertenor who dons his armor and laurel for the title role of Handel’s Giulio Cesare in a debut at Les Arts, València with performances February 28 through March 13. In a new production staged by Vincent Boussard and with haute couture designs by the famous French designer Christian Lacroix, these performances mark the first collaboration for the American-German countertenor with the renowned French maestro, Marc Minkowski, as well as the artist’s debut in Spain. Following a season of sold-out events at last year’s Summer for the City, the creator-driven American Modern Opera Company returns to Lincoln Center for an Up Close series of one-night-only contemporary compositions at the David Rubenstein Atrium. The opening program presents the premieres of The Inner Core, from AMOC* co-founder and MacArthur Fellow Matthew Aucoin, and Camino Songs, by composer-instrumentalist-poet Doug Balliett. Following triumphant performances in the title role of Tannhäuser, Clay Hilley returns to the stage of the Wiener Staatsoper for his first Strauss role at the premier theatre. Led by Cornelius Meister, the great American heldentenor sings Bacchus in performances of Ariadne auf Naxos from February 19 to February 25. TOI TOI TOI!!!
